Moist Carrot Cake with Cream Cheese Frosting

  • Author: Ava
  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 50 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 12 1x
  • Category: Dessert
  • Method: Baking
  • Cuisine: American

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1 tsp baking soda
  • 2 tsp ground cinnamon
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 cup vegetable oil
  • 4 large eggs
  • 2 tsp vanilla extract
  • 2 cups grated carrots
  • 8 oz cream cheese (room temperature)
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ter (softened)
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• 2 tbsp milk or heavy cream

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two round cake pans.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together flour, granulated sugar, brown sugar,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, mix v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ract until smooth. Gradually add to d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
  4. Fold in grated carrots.
  5. Divide batter between prepared pans and bake for 25-30 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  6. Cool cakes completely before frosting. For frosting, beat cream cheese and butter until creamy; add powdered sugar and milk until desired consistency is achieved. Frost cooled cakes generously.


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 slice (approximately 100g)
  • Calories: 410
  • Sugar: 34g
  • Sodium: 320mg
  • Fat: 22g
  • Saturated Fat: 6g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 12g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 50g
  • Fiber: 1g
  • Protein: 4g
  • Cholesterol: 70mg
